Costs and Efficiency:

Price and efficiency are key factors when choosing a car – and this is often where the real differences emerge.

BYD Seal U has a slightly advantage in terms of price – it starts at 34300 £, while the Kia EV5 costs 39400 £. That’s a price difference of around 5143 £.

In terms of energy consumption, the advantage goes to the Kia EV5: with 16.90 kWh per 100 km, it’s to a small extent more efficient than the BYD Seal U with 19.90 kWh. That’s a difference of about 3 kWh.

As for range, the Kia EV5 performs slight better – achieving up to 530 km, about 30 km more than the BYD Seal U.

Engine and Performance:

Under the bonnet, it becomes clear which model is tuned for sportiness and which one takes the lead when you hit the accelerator.

When it comes to engine power, the BYD Seal U has a evident edge – offering 324 HP compared to 218 HP. That’s roughly 106 HP more horsepower.

In acceleration from 0 to 100 km/h, the BYD Seal U is decisively quicker – completing the sprint in 5.90 s, while the Kia EV5 takes 8.40 s. That’s about 2.50 s faster.

In terms of top speed, the BYD Seal U performs hardly perceptible better – reaching 180 km/h, while the Kia EV5 tops out at 165 km/h. The difference is around 15 km/h.

There’s also a difference in torque: BYD Seal U pulls clearly stronger with 550 Nm compared to 295 Nm. That’s about 255 Nm difference.

Space and Everyday Use:

Whether family car or daily driver – which one offers more room, flexibility and comfort?

Both vehicles offer seating for 5 people.

In curb weight, BYD Seal U is minimal lighter – 1940 kg compared to 2069 kg. The difference is around 129 kg.

In terms of boot space, the Kia EV5 offers slight more room – 566 L compared to 552 L. That’s a difference of about 14 L.

In maximum load capacity, the Kia EV5 performs slightly better – up to 1650 L, which is about 185 L more than the BYD Seal U.

When it comes to payload, Kia EV5 to a small extent takes the win – 511 kg compared to 410 kg. That’s a difference of about 101 kg.
